TL;DR · WeSearch summary

An independent researcher discovered a hidden power draw of 146W on NVIDIA A100 GPUs, despite the telemetry reporting 0% utilization. This anomaly, termed 'ghost power', can lead to significant energy waste and incorrect scaling decisions in cloud environments. To address this issue, the researcher developed an open-source tool that detects these anomalies and benchmarks energy efficiency across various cloud providers.
